Semaglutide Research: Unlocking Weight Loss Potential
Semaglutide investigations is rapidly progressing traction in the medical community for its promising effects in weight loss. Clinical trials have consistently shown that semaglutide can effectively diminish body weight and improve metabolic factors in individuals with obesity.
The mechanism by which semaglutide achieves its weight loss outcomes is thought to involve influencing the neurotransmitters that regulate appetite and energy expenditure. Initial findings suggest that semaglutide may increase feelings of fullness, thereby reducing food intake, and it may also affect the body's rate of energy use to expend more calories.
As research into semaglutide progresses, we can anticipate a more in-depth understanding of its long-term benefits and potential implementations in the treatment of obesity and related conditions.
